label.svelte-1qshl2{display:flex;align-items:center;width:100%;position:relative;border:1px solid #666666}input.svelte-1qshl2{padding:0 8px;width:100%;border:0;background:0}input.svelte-1qshl2:focus{outline:0}input.svelte-1qshl2::-moz-placeholder{color:#999}input.svelte-1qshl2::placeholder{color:#999}button.svelte-1qshl2{padding:6px;background-color:transparent;width:28px;height:28px}button.svelte-1qshl2 svg{fill:#666}button.svelte-1qshl2:hover{cursor:pointer}section.svelte-1x25330{background:#fff;margin-top:var(--padding);padding:var(--padding);width:100%;max-width:1600px}.alert.svelte-1x25330{background:red;color:#fff;text-align:center;position:absolute;width:100%}.section-header.svelte-1x25330{display:flex;justify-content:space-between;align-items:center;margin-bottom:var(--padding)}.section-header.svelte-1x25330 .header-menu:where(.svelte-1x25330),.section-header.svelte-1x25330 .header-search:where(.svelte-1x25330){width:200px}@media (max-width: 767px){.section-header.svelte-1x25330 .header-menu:where(.svelte-1x25330),.section-header.svelte-1x25330 .header-search:where(.svelte-1x25330){width:50%}}.section-header.svelte-1x25330 .header-menu:where(.svelte-1x25330) select:where(.svelte-1x25330){padding:6px 8px;border:1px solid #666666}.section-menu.svelte-1x25330{border-bottom:1px solid #000;margin-bottom:10px;text-align:center}.section-menu.svelte-1x25330 button:where(.svelte-1x25330){display:inline-block;min-width:100px;font-size:26px;padding:0 15px 15px;border-bottom:5px solid transparent;transition:.3s all;background:0;color:#000;border-radius:0}.section-menu.svelte-1x25330 button:where(.svelte-1x25330):hover{color:var(--primary-color-1)}.section-menu.svelte-1x25330 .active:where(.svelte-1x25330){border-bottom-color:var(--primary-color-1)}@media (min-width: 576px) and (max-width: 767px){.section-menu.svelte-1x25330 .menu-item{font-size:16px;min-width:80px;padding:0 5px 8px}}@media (min-width: 768px){.section-menu.svelte-1x25330 .menu-item{font-size:20px}}@media (max-width: 767px){.section-header.svelte-1x25330{flex-wrap:wrap}.section-header.svelte-1x25330 .header-menu:where(.svelte-1x25330){order:2}.section-header.svelte-1x25330 .header-search:where(.svelte-1x25330){order:3}}.events.svelte-1x25330{--repeat: 2;display:grid;margin-bottom:var(--padding);grid-template-columns:repeat(var(--repeat),1fr);justify-content:space-between;gap:var(--padding);justify-items:center}@media (min-width: 768px){.events.svelte-1x25330{--repeat: 3}}@media (min-width: 1680px){.events.svelte-1x25330{--repeat: 4}}.events.svelte-1x25330 .list-item:where(.svelte-1x25330){display:grid;grid-template-rows:auto 1fr;width:100%;position:relative}.events.svelte-1x25330 .list-item:where(.svelte-1x25330):hover .item-main:where(.svelte-1x25330) div:where(.svelte-1x25330):first-child{color:var(--primary-color-1)}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) img{width:100%;aspect-ratio:360.75 / 275;background:var(--black-300);-o-object-fit:contain;object-fit:contain;margin:0 auto}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330){background:#f9f9f9;padding:20px 15px;display:flex;flex-direction:column;justify-content:space-between}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-count:where(.svelte-1x25330){display:flex;align-items:center;gap:10px;margin-bottom:.6em}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-count:where(.svelte-1x25330) .count-title:where(.svelte-1x25330){font-size:16px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-count:where(.svelte-1x25330) .count-main:where(.svelte-1x25330){background-color:#6d2bbb;color:#fff;border-radius:4px;padding:3px 5px;font-size:18px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-title:where(.svelte-1x25330){font-size:var(--h4-font-size);font-weight:500;line-height:1.3em;margin-bottom:.6em;word-break:break-all;over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-time:where(.svelte-1x25330){font-weight:500;font-size:16px;display:flex;align-items:center;gap:.4em}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-time:where(.svelte-1x25330) .time-icon:where(.svelte-1x25330){width:21px;height:21px}@media (max-width: 400px){.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-time:where(.svelte-1x25330) .time-main:where(.svelte-1x25330){letter-spacing:-.1em}}@media (max-width: 767px){.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330){padding:9px 5px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-count:where(.svelte-1x25330) .count-title:where(.svelte-1x25330){font-size:12px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-count:where(.svelte-1x25330) .count-main:where(.svelte-1x25330){font-size:12px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-title:where(.svelte-1x25330){font-size:13px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-time:where(.svelte-1x25330){font-size:10px;line-height:12px}.events.svelte-1x25330 .list-item:where(.svelte-1x25330) .item-main:where(.svelte-1x25330) .item-time:where(.svelte-1x25330) .time-icon:where(.svelte-1x25330){width:14px;height:14px;margin-top:-5px}}
